Iron is an essential element in the human body, especially in the blood, which participates many important physiological functions, such as oxygen transport, electronic carrier, and metabolic reactions. In this study, fluorescent carbon dots are synthesized by one-step carbonization, which can be selectively quenched by Fe3+ ion and recovered by vitamin C. The experimental results show that the synthesized materials are very stable to light, heat, and organic solvent. HeLa cell imaging experiments have shown that the synthetic material is less toxic and can be inserted into cells for cell imaging. Finally, we have been able to detect Fe3+ ion in human whole blood and vitamin C in juice drinks. This study may contribute to the monitoring of human health indicators and nutrients.
